Benitoite with Neptunite
Dallas Gem Mine, New Idria District, Diablo Range, San Benito Co., California, USA
Sold





Miniature
53 x 41 x 22 mm overall
Real nice combo specimen with white Natrolite hosting several cornflower-blue Benitoite crystals to 20 mm, including a few very sharp, gemmy crystals with rich color. The largest crystal seems to consist of two Benitoites which intergrew, and is incompletely formed at the specimen's edge. Several lustrous black Neptunite crystals to 13 mm long, some doubly terminated, accent the Benitoites. This is a choice specimen.
